In the process of removing wallpaper with a streamer (too much water), I've made a pretty big mess of my drywall. My husband is re-mudding but the paper keeps pulling off the drywall. Would texturing be a better solution? Is it something a novice could do? Hubby is okay as a DIYer but this is my "little" project. Thanks for your comments!
#2
Group Moderator
Probably your best bet is to replace the rock. Short of that, peel off all the loose paper and prime with Zinsser Gardz before applying joint compound.
